🎯 Step 1: Apply to the right campaigns

Brands are far more likely to approve creators who feel like a natural fit. Before applying to a campaign, ask yourself:

  • βœ… Does this match my niche & content style? (food type, vibe, audience)

  • πŸ—ΊοΈ Is my audience in the right location? (i.e. are they likely to travel to where the campaign is located?)

  • 🏠 Would my content look at home on the brand's feed? (style, vibe)

πŸ’‘ Tip: Fewer, well-matched applications = higher approval rates

πŸŽ₯ Step 2: Create top quality content

As well as looking at your stats, location & niche, brands will choose to approve / decline your collaboration requests based on the quality of your content. Great content doesn’t need to be fancy or overcomplicated, it just requires strong basics done well. πŸ‘

What we've found works best:

  • πŸ’‘ Bright, even lighting (use flash or a small light if needed)

  • πŸ“ Steady, clear footage (tripod or stabilisation helps)

  • 🌴 Capture the vibe - clean, inviting shots of the space

  • πŸ”‘ Be yourself - your personal touch and authenticity is key!

What to avoid:

  • ❌ Dark, shadowy shots

  • ❌ Shaky or blurry clips

  • ❌ Cluttered tables or messy backgrounds

  • ❌ Featuring multiple brands in one piece of content

πŸ› οΈ Tools recommendations (used by top creators)

  • πŸ”¦ Portable selfie light for consistent lighting

  • πŸ“ CapCut (stabilisation feature = game changer)

  • πŸ“ Small flexible tripod for hands-free filming
